Hearken back to
Hearken back to verb - To bring back to mind.
Usage example: an elderly man who liked to hearken back to “the good old days”
Hark back to and hearken back to are semantically related. In some cases you can use "Hark back to" instead a verb phrase "Hearken back to".
Hark back to
Hark back to verb - To bring back to mind.
Usage example: the new stadium, designed for nostalgic appeal, harks back to the intimate ballparks of yore
Hearken back to and hark back to are semantically related. You can use "Hearken back to" instead a verb "Hark back to".
